Data specific to Roses (Edit)
Bloom size: Large: 4-5"
Bloom shape: High-centered
Petal count: full: 26-40 petals
Rose bloom color: White and white blend
Rebloom: Some
Class: Hybrid tea
Extra Color Info: White blend, pink edges
Growth Habit: Typically 4-6 feet, upright
Fragrance: Mild
Hybridizer & year: Tom Carruth, 1998
Optimal growing zones: USDA zone 7 and warmer

    Moonstone is a top exhibition rose for those who like to show their roses but its form isn't always consistent. When it is good it is wonderful with the high, nicely spiraled center that rose judges love. At other times the bloom is more globular...old-fashioned looking. It is pretty both ways and well worth growing.
